Chico State midfielder Cayden Hotaling's mouth was as wide with wonder as the goal mouth as he sprinted in jubilation following his match-winning header Sunday afternoon at University Soccer Stadium. And when he was done celebrating with all of his teammates, Hotaling hustled across the pitch to Head Coach Felipe Restrepo and joy-screamed "I told you so!" It was a special moment for a special young man with dreams of one day coaching or becoming a Navy SEAL. Today, he's the Wildcat of the Week.
 
It was the first goal of Hotaling's collegiate career and gave the Wildcats a 2-1 lead in what would eventually become a 3-1 win against Holy Names. It came in the 62nd minute. Trevor Fritz got his head on an Adrian Fontanelli corner kick at the top of the 6-yard box and his shot took a deflection off a Hawks defender and then goalkeeper's fingertips before bouncing off the crossbar. Hotaling aggressively pursued the ball, anticipating it might stay in play, while his defender was caught spectating, and when it bounced directly in front of the goal, he headed it home inside the right post for the match winner.
 
The sophomore midfielder from Davis (Davis High School) is also a crucial part of the Wildcats' defensive game plan and has helped the Wildcats limit the opposition to just four goals during a 3-2-1 start.
